A Twist in the Myth is the eighth studio album by the German power metal band Blind Guardian. It was originally set to be released on September 5, 2006, but Nuclear Blast changed the release date to September 1, 2006 (Except in North-America where it was released September 5).
The album was released in several different formats: a normal version, a digipack version with bonus track and bonus CD, and a limited edition book-version. The book contains the digipack, along with a guitar pick, booklet and certificate of authenticity and autographs.

- "Dead Sound of Misery" is an alternative, darker version of "Fly"
- "All the King's Horses" is also available on the single Another Stranger Me.
- "Market Square" is the demo version of "Straight Through the Mirror" and is only available on the Double LP version of the album.
